Location Trout Pond Recreation Area
Address:
814 Trout Pond Campground Rd
Lost City, WV, 26810-8382
United States
From Strasburg, VA, follow State Route 55 west for 18 miles to Wardensville, WV. Turn left on SR 23/10, and travel for about 6 miles. Turn right on CR 16, and travel for 6 miles. Turn left onto Forest Service Road 500, and drive about 1 mile to the Trout Pond Recreation Area entrance.

Policies & Rules
Arrival & departure
- Check in with the campground host when you arrive.
- Entrance gates are locked from 10 PM to 8 AM.
Site types & loops
- Gasoline-powered boats are prohibited on the lake.
Site capacity
- Single sites are available on a first-come, first-served basis.
Safety & rules
- All boaters must wear a life jacket.
- Alcoholic beverages are prohibited.
Vehicles & parking
- Off-road vehicles are not permitted.
Pets
- Dogs are not permitted on the beach.
